The

biggest giant sea bass

ever recorded was 2.26 meters (7.4 feet) long and weighed 256 kilograms (563.5 pounds) They are long-lived, reaching at least 72-75 years, and are slow to mature, reproducing for the first time at 13-15 years old.

Giant Sea Bass: Can you keep giant sea bass

Fishery. Giant sea bass are prohibited for recreational take Most commercial fisheries are also prohibited from taking or landing giant sea bass, however exceptions exist for fish taken incidentally in certain net fisheries.

Giant Seabass: How old is giant seabass

Scientists have found giant sea bass live for at least half a century, and may survive more than 70 years This juvenile giant sea bass (Stereolepis gigas), estimated to be 4 to 5 months old, is 7.25 cm (3.5 in) long and weighs 10 grams (0.35 oz).

Mexican Sea Bass: What is Mexican sea bass

The giant sea bass is the largest coastal bony fish in the Northeastern Pacific It can grow up to 9 feet (2.7 meters) long and weigh up to 700 pounds (315 kg). It lives in coastal waters from northern California to the tip of the Baja California peninsula in Mexico, including the entire Gulf of California.

Sea Bass: Is grouper and sea bass the same

Groupers belong to the same family as sea bass (Serranidae) and, like sea bass, are highly prized in southeast Asia. Popular species belong to the genus Epinephelus and are protogynous hermaphrodites, changing from females to males at a relatively advanced age (7 years in E. fario).

Sea Bass: What is another name for sea bass

European seabass is sold under various names including Mediterranean seabass, branzino, and loup de mer In the UK it is sold as European seabass whereas in US, it’s most frequently sold as branzino (branzini, plural) and many restaurants serve them whole. European seabass a.k.a. branzino.

What is the difference between sea bass and black sea bass?


Difference:

Black sea bass, striped bass, and branzino (European sea bass) are true bass; Chilean and white sea bass are not. Black sea bass has a skin color true to its name and glistening white flesh with delicate flavor and firm texture.

Sea Bass: How old is a sea bass

Aside from its tremendous size, the giant sea bass is also known for its lengthy lifespan. They mature around the age of 11 or 12 , around the weight of 50 pounds (23 kg). However, some of the largest specimens have been known to exceed 7 ft, and are estimated to be 75 years or older.

Huge Grouper: What is a huge grouper called

goliath grouper , (Epinephelus itajara), also called Atlantic goliath grouper or jewfish, large sea bass (family Serranidae) found on the Atlantic and Pacific coasts of tropical America and in the eastern Atlantic Ocean.
